| Traffic management is a fundamental aspect of any construction, maintenance, or event-related work that impacts public roads and pedestrian pathways. Ensuring that vehicles and pedestrians navigate safely around these areas is not just a legal requirement but a moral imperative to protect lives and property. This is where professional TGS Traffic Management comes into play. By developing and implementing effective traffic guidance schemes, organizations can maintain safety, minimize disruption, and ensure compliance with regulations. Traffic Guidance Schemes (TGS) are carefully designed plans that outline the arrangement of signs, barriers, cones, and personnel required to direct traffic safely through or around work zones. An integral part of traffic management planning is conducting a thorough Traffic Management Plan Risk Assessment. This assessment identifies all potential hazards associated with the project—such as pedestrian crossings, vehicle movements, visibility issues, and environmental factors—and prescribes control measures to mitigate them. Risk assessments form the backbone of a safe and effective traffic management plan, ensuring that no detail is overlooked and that emergency protocols are well-established. This proactive approach significantly reduces the likelihood of accidents and supports worker and public safety. Traffic management requirements differ depending on the state or region. In addition to planning and assessment, the proper implementation of traffic guidance schemes requires ongoing monitoring and adjustments. Traffic conditions can change rapidly due to weather, unforeseen delays, or evolving project needs.
